What are the responsibilities and job description for the Administrative Coordinator position at Family & Children's Association?

Location: Hempstead and Bohemia, NY | Schedule: Full Time, 35 hours per week (2 evening shifts required)| Status: Non-Exempt |Salary: $45,000 Annually

The Opportunity

FCA is seeking an detailed oriented Administrative Assistant for out Project Independence/Family & Community Support Division.

The Project Independence Program is a program that provides services to youth between the ages of 14-21 so they can live and work independently in the community when they are no longer eligible for foster care.

Responsibilities

  • Assume responsibility as the Primary contact person for Lutheran Food Pantry referrals.
  • Maintain phone system (assign extension numbers, delete old extensions, forward calls)
  • Answer phones and greet clients in professional manner
  • Troubleshoot problems with office equipment including phones, computers, copy machines, printers etc.
  • Maintain Statistical Data Bases for all Prevention Programs and SU2S Database.
  • Update program forms and protocols, modify and develop spreadsheets to enhance program management as needed.
  • Assist Program Directors and AVP with identified tasks and projects needed to enhance overall program functioning.
  • Perform all clerical/office duties including filing, copying, answering phones, handling mail, composing and creating correspondence and documents, managing petty cash and maintaining office supplies.
  • Maintain current program database and produce reports required by agency, county, and state regulations.
  • Serve as DSS Connections Liaison for Project Independence Nassau and Suffolk, with both Nassau and Suffolk Departments of Social Services.
  • Maintain informational bulletin boards.
  • Assure a user-friendly visitor and reception area.
  • Assume other responsibilities and tasks as assigned to ensure the effective operation of the program.
  • Purchase program supplies and equipment as needed for programs.
  • Schedule office maintenance, copier repair and computer maintenance as needed.
  • Assume other responsibilities as assigned to ensure the effective operation of the program.

Qualifications

  • High school diploma or GED equivalent required.
  • Minimum of 3 years' full-time experience in a diverse office setting with progressive responsibilities in office management.
  • Valid and clean New York State Driver's License
  • Bilingual Spanish preferred.
